About Royal Grammar School (RGS) Guildford

The Royal Grammar School, Guildford, is an academically selective day school for boys, welcoming pupils from age 3 through to 18. The school has two sites, both close to the centre of Guildford, with a preparatory school covering ages 3 to 11 and a senior school for ages 11 to 18. Founded in 1509 and granted its royal charter in 1552, the school is a registered charity and limited company, overseen by a board of governors. The school aims to develop character and intellect within an atmosphere that encourages scholarship and in which every pupil is cared for and valued. It nurtures intellectual curiosity, creativity and a love of learning, while a wide range of extra-curricular activities helps pupils build important life skills. The school also seeks to foster self-discipline, responsibility and a sense of service to both the local and wider community. Pupils come from a range of professional backgrounds, predominantly from Guildford and the surrounding area. The school supports a number of pupils with special educational needs and/or disabilities, including dyslexia and dyspraxia, and also has pupils for whom English is an additional language. Provision for the most able pupils and those with particular talents is available to all, in recognition of the fact that pupils develop at different rates.

Mobile Phone Policy

Mobile phone free site for students during school day. Lower school (years 7-9) must lock away phones on arrival. Some exceptions for sixth form students in certain areas.
